Racing to the Sea tells the story of two sea turtles, newly hatched from their nest, who race to the sea. But, what if... What if their life force was overridden by fear and anxiety? What if they chose to stay on land rather than race to the sea? That would unfortunately be the end of the sea turtle. Ms. Ryan felt inspired to create a beautifully illustrated story with a message that affirmed the mystery, beauty, and tenacity of life. Racing to the Sea was written during the initial phases of the Covid-19 pandemic and lockdown. She said, “It was heartbreaking to witness the dreams and destinies of a whole generation of children being hijacked by fear.” There is no guarantee that life will turn out the way it’s planned; It is a choice to become more joyful of living than fearful of dying.
